| Category | Grafton | Waterview Heights |
|---|---|---|
| Overall score | 62.0/100 | 39.0/100 |
| Housing (desirability) | 82.5/100 | 88.3/100 |
| Crime rate | 112.2 / 1k | 112.0 / 1k |
| Schools & preschools | 4 | — |
| Parks & reserves | 14 | 1 |
| Public transport stops | 148 | 40 |
| Walkability | 79.0/100 | 30.0/100 |
| Nearby amenities | 149 | 0 |
| Planning activity | 42 | 8 |
| Population | 10,563 | 1,364 |
| SEIFA (IRSAD decile) | 2/10 | 3/10 |
Grafton is a regional established suburb that feels self-contained without feeling remote, while Waterview Heights is a leafier hillside smaller community with elevated outlooks. Waterview Heights sits among greener hillside streets, while Grafton keeps a flatter suburban layout.
Grafton tends to lead on parks and reserves and public transport access, while Waterview Heights stands out for housing affordability and a quieter safety profile.
On balance, families and value-focused buyers are more likely to prefer Grafton, while Waterview Heights remains a solid alternative depending on what matters most day to day.
